1985 Plymouth Horizon vs. 1988 Plymouth Horizon

To start off, 1988 Plymouth Horizon is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Plymouth Horizon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Plymouth Horizon would be higher. At 2,213 cc (4 cylinders), 1988 Plymouth Horizon is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1988 Plymouth Horizon (91 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 29 more horse power than 1985 Plymouth Horizon. (62 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1988 Plymouth Horizon should accelerate faster than 1985 Plymouth Horizon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1988 Plymouth Horizon weights approximately 45 kg more than 1985 Plymouth Horizon.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1988 Plymouth Horizon (165 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 48 more torque (in Nm) than 1985 Plymouth Horizon. (117 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1988 Plymouth Horizon will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1985 Plymouth Horizon.

Compare all specifications:

1985 Plymouth Horizon 1988 Plymouth Horizon
Make Plymouth Plymouth
Model Horizon Horizon
Year Released 1985 1988
Body Type Hatchback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1591 cc 2213 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 62 HP 91 HP
Engine RPM 4800 RPM 4800 RPM
Torque 117 Nm 165 Nm
Torque RPM 3200 RPM 3200 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 980 kg 1025 kg
Vehicle Length 4190 mm 4190 mm
Vehicle Width 1680 mm 1680 mm
Vehicle Height 1360 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2530 mm 2530 mm
